The unspoilt village of Ampleforth lies on the edge of the North York Moors National Park, and is made up of a scattering of traditional houses, two pubs, a tea room and the local village shop. There are several highly-rated restaurants within the surrounding area, while the market town of Helmsley is just a short drive away with two Italian restaurants, a curry house, two hotels and two pubs. The quiet country roads are ideal for cyclists wishing to explore the hidden villages of the area, while the National Park to the north offers unique, spectacular moorland scenery and a variety of walks and cycle paths. With nearby Pickering and its steam trains to the north, Castle Howard less than 15 miles away and Scarborough and the East Coast only 35 miles away, Ampleforth is in the perfect location for a varied yet relaxing holiday.
